摘要:A water turbine is a rotary machine that converts kinetic energy and potential energy of water intomechanical work. This mechanical energy is used in running an electric generator which is directly coupled to the shaftof the turbine. Generally there are three main types of turbine i.e, Pelton wheel turbine, Kaplan turbine and Francisturbine as per the flowing condition and energy available at inlet of turbine. Efficiency of turbine is the ratio of theactual work output of the turbine to the work output of the turbine if the turbine undergoes an isentropic processbetween the same inlet and exit pressures. The work deals of the paper are the comparison between the efficiencies ofdifferent type of turbines with the change of spear location and loading condition. The paper divulges that theefficiency of Pelton and Kaplan turbine are more as compared to francis turbine.
